Tips for waxing!

  • For any bikini waxing service, the hair should be approximately 1-2 cm long. This is the ideal length for the wax to stick and the hair to come out nice and easy! So grow it out if it’s too short or grab the clippers and do a little trimming if it’s too long!
  • Make sure you are not on any Vitamin D medications such as; Retin-A, Renova, Isoretionin, Differin, Accutane or other acne medications. THESE MEDIATIONS WEAKEN THE SKIN AND MAY CAUSE IT TO TEAR. Or that you do not have any active STD's.

FAQ

  1. Can I get waxed when I have my period?
    Yeppers. It's not a problem, however, we do require guests to wear a tampon when you are on your cycle. Just tuck in the string or cut it short!
  2. I'm Preggers, is it safe to get a Brazilly?
    Sure thing, as long as it's ok with your doctor, it is not a issue. Sometimes the size of the tummy can make the procedure a bit more uncomfortable for some people, but we work around your comfort level. While your primping for the birthday, get your toes done and really be sweet to your Doc!
  3. Is the Bikini area itchy when the hair grows back?
    'N' to the 'O'. Waxed hair grows in thinner and softer - including underarm hair. It's only when you shave that you get the itching, prickles and dark stubble. Women of the world - get your underarms waxed. Totally doesn't hurt and you will be forever thankful!.
  4. How long does a person stay smooth after a Brazilian Wax?
    This depends on the person. Everyones hair growth cycle is different, but on average most people stay smooth from between 1-3 weeks. Hair grows in stages and in each shaft three hairs can grow at different rates, that's way you get bettter results the longer you wait so that the most hair is sprouted.You will, however, notice that after a few Brazilian Bikini Waxes, your hair will start to grow in much finer and you will also notice that your hair will start to grow back a lot slower -AKA no stuble, itching and prickles!
  5. Can I get a facial waxing the same day I have had a facial?
    Its not recommended to wax your face if you have just had a facial. Some skin is highly sensitive and every facial includes exfoliation. Waxing also is an exfoliating process and combining the two can cause skin to get irritated and can peel. In some cases I can do a brow wax after a facial, but its not recommended.
  6. After waxing, how long does the redness last?
    Redness and sometimes a little swelling may be expected to last for a maximum of 24 hours. Any more then that is not normal and you may be very sensitive to wax.
